Dental implants are synthetic tooth roots placed immediately into the jawbone. They offer a everlasting answer for missing teeth and require minor surgery to put in. The process often includes several steps, starting with an initial consultation, adopted by the surgical placement, and at last, the attachment of the crown.


One important benefit of dental implants is that they mimic natural teeth carefully. They stimulate the jawbone, stopping deterioration that always happens after tooth loss. This stimulation helps maintain facial structure and appearance over time, which is an important factor for many individuals.


Bridges, then again, are prosthetic devices that bridge the hole created by one or more missing teeth. They are anchored onto adjacent teeth, which need to be filed all the way down to accommodate the crowns. While bridges can offer a quick and cost-effective answer, they do not present the identical advantages regarding jawbone health.

Patients may choose dental implants due to their longevity. With proper care, implants can last a lifetime. Bridges sometimes final between five to fifteen years, which can require replacements or adjustments. For individuals looking for a long-term resolution, this issue can considerably influence their decision.


Aesthetic issues additionally come into play when comparing these two choices. Dental implants often appear and feel extra like natural teeth, allowing for higher functionality in chewing and speaking. Patients usually report larger satisfaction with implants when it comes to appearance and total comfort.

In phrases of maintenance, dental implants require routine dental check-ups, just like natural teeth. Proper oral hygiene is important for their longevity. Bridges, whereas additionally requiring common dental care, may necessitate further attention to make sure the health of the supporting teeth.


Some sufferers might have medical conditions that could muddy the waters when deciding between these options. For occasion, individuals with osteoporosis or uncontrolled diabetes might face challenges with dental implants. Conversely, patients with current dental points may find bridges to be a more practical alternative.




The recovery time following the installation of dental implants may additionally be a consideration. The process entails therapeutic time, which can vary from a couple of weeks to several months. Bridges usually require a shorter period for fitting and changes, appealing to those in search of a faster solution.

  • Dental implants combine into the jawbone, providing a sturdy basis that mimics the perform of natural teeth, while bridges depend on adjacent teeth for assist.

  • Implants require a surgical procedure, which may contain an extended recovery time, whereas bridges can usually be positioned in a shorter timeframe with minimal discomfort.

  • Longevity is a key issue; implants can last 10 to fifteen years or more with correct care, in comparison with bridges which may need replacement every 5 to 10 years.

  • Implants assist maintain jawbone density, preventing additional bone loss, whereas bridges might contribute to the deterioration of the jaw over time.

  • Aesthetic appeal could be enhanced with implants, as they appear and feel like real teeth, whereas bridges could not always present the identical natural appearance.

  • Dental hygiene routines differ; implants do not require special cleaning tools, however bridges necessitate extra care to avoid decay within the supporting teeth.

  • Implants can enhance total oral health, decreasing the risk of gum disease and tooth shifting, whereas bridges can limit access to gum tissue across the supporting teeth.

  • Cost considerations differ, as implants often include a better upfront expense, while bridges could initially seem extra affordable but can incur long-term prices.

  • The placement of implants sometimes allows for particular person tooth replacement, whereas bridges typically require altering healthy teeth to help the structure.

  • Patient choice might play a significant position; individuals needing a more permanent answer typically lean in the path of implants, whereas these looking for a quicker repair may opt for bridges.
